Hi juan_pablo
To understand what is happening, examine the DAX queries generated for each visual in DAX query view (see here).
The short explanation is:
- For the Matrix visual:
- The
[Orders With B]measure is evaluated for all existing combinations ofOrder IDandItem ID(the two Row fields) even thoughItem IDis not expanded. - This result is then limited to combinations where
[Orders With B]is nonblank (default behaviour ofSUMMARIZECOLUMNS). - Finally the
[Orders With B] > 0filter is applied.
- The
- For the Table visual:
- The
[Orders With B]measure is evaluated for eachOrder ID. - This result is then limited to
Order IDvalues where[Orders With B]is nonblank (default behaviour ofSUMMARIZECOLUMNS). - Finally the
[Orders With B] > 0filter is applied.
- The
The expressions representing the visual-level filters within the DAX queries are shown below (edited for formatting):
1. Matrix:
VAR __ValueFilterDM3 = FILTER ( KEEPFILTERS ( SUMMARIZECOLUMNS ( 'Table'[Order ID], 'Table'[Item ID], "Orders_With_B", [Orders With B] ) ), [Orders_With_B] > 0 )2. Table:
VAR __ValueFilterDM1 = FILTER ( KEEPFILTERS ( SUMMARIZECOLUMNS ( 'Table'[Order ID], "Orders_With_B", [Orders With B] ) ), [Orders_With_B] > 0 )So for the Matrix, since at least one
Item Typeother than B exists forOrder ID1,Order ID1 is still visible in the visual when the filter is applied.I'll leave the question of whether this behaviour is "intuitive" and how to achieve your intended result to a separate discussion.

If you want to filter orders based on “contains B”, the most robust pattern is to create an order-level flag (or a measure that evaluates only at Order ID granularity using ISINSCOPE / REMOVEFILTERS(Item ID)), but the behavior you observed is explained by the Matrix query plan Power BI generates. The fix that actually solves the Matrix behavior you need an Order-level measure that removes the child row context:
Has B (Order Level) =
VAR c =
CALCULATE(
COUNTROWS('Table'),
REMOVEFILTERS('Table'[Item ID]), -- remove the lower level
'Table'[Item Type] = "B"
)
RETURN
IF(c > 0, 1, BLANK())
Then:
Put this measure in Visual level filters for the Matrix
Filter to is not blank (or equals 1)
Now the filter is evaluated at Order ID level, so the Matrix will behave like the Table even when Item ID is present but collapsed.
